Default best way to tune a b16?

hi,

donīt really know what to do with my b16.

iīve heard that it would be a good idea to put in the b17 crank. is that true? what else must/shoud i change?

it should be cheap, reliable and for a daily driven/weekend road race car.

Default Re: best way to tune a b16? (Drag-On)

Sure. For the specific class' I'm running I have to keep the stock block and head that came with the car. So the build up I'm doing this winter consists of a B17A crank, Crower B17A rods, Arias 85mm 12.6:1 pistons and RS 85mm sleeves. So basically a 1.85L. Compression will actually be about 13:1 w/ flat valves, mild resurfacing and the Cometic 85mm head gasket I'm using is like .004" less then stock. Portflow head and a stage 2/3 cam something with around 12-12.5mm lift and around 260-280 duration or so. Haven't decided on cams or valvetrain just yet. It'll make good power.
